What is a Mobile Car Key Locksmith?
A mobile car key locksmith is an expert technician who focuses on car key-related services. Unlike traditional locksmiths who run from a repaired area, mobile locksmith professionals offer the flexibility of taking a trip straight to their consumers.
They come geared up with all the necessary tools and innovation to repair, replace, or program car keys on the spot, and they offer assistance at any place-- whether that's at home, work, or stranded on the side of the road.
Core Services Offered by Mobile Car Key Locksmiths
The scope of services used by mobile car key locksmiths extends far beyond simply cutting keys. They accommodate a vast array of key and security-related problems. Here are a few of the most common services:
Key Replacement
- Lost your car keys? Mobile locksmiths can produce a brand-new key for you, often without needing an initial key for reference.
- Provider include both standard metal keys and modern remote fobs and transponder keys.
Key Programming & & Reprogramming
- Modern automobiles utilize transponder or smart keys that require programming to interact with the vehicle's built-in immobilizer.
- Mobile locksmith professionals are equipped with innovative diagnostic tools to program or reprogram these keys on-site.
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ance
- Locked out of your car? Mobile locksmiths use non-destructive entry strategies to acquire access without damaging your vehicle.
Broken Key Extraction
- Keys can break inside ignition cylinders or door locks, leaving you stranded. Mobile locksmiths have the required tools to get rid of broken key fragments securely.
Ignition Repair and Replacement
- If the ignition system is malfunctioning, whether due to a jammed key or wear and tear, mobile locksmith professionals can repair or replace it.
Spare Key Duplication
- Want a backup key for emergencies? Mobile locksmiths can produce duplicates on the go, customized to your particular vehicle model.

How Mobile Car Key Locksmiths Operate
To understand the performance of mobile locksmith services, it's necessary to acknowledge their modus operandi:
Customer Call and Identification
- Customers reach out to mobile locksmith professionals, offering key details such as car make, model, area, and problem description.
On-Site Visit
- The locksmith takes a trip to the defined area with portable tools, equipment, and diagnostic software tailored to the consumer's car.
Issue Diagnosis
- As soon as on-site, the locksmith evaluates the issue-- whether it involves a broken key, programming problem, or a defective ignition.
Service Execution
- Immediate repairs, replacements, or reprogramming are carried out based on the diagnosis. The objective is to solve the problem promptly to get the consumer back on the roadway.
Client Satisfaction
- As soon as the problem is resolved, the locksmith ensures customer satisfaction by validating performance and responding to any concerns.

Tips for Choosing a Reliable Mobile Car Key Locksmith
To ensure a smooth and hassle-free experience, keep these consider mind when choosing a locksmith:
- Credentials and Certifications: Ensure they are certified, insured, and trained for automotive locksmithing.
- Availability: Look for locksmith professionals that offer 24/7 emergency services.
- Consumer Reviews: Check evaluations and testimonials to evaluate their dependability and service quality.
- Transparent Pricing: Verify expenses in advance to avoid possible hidden charges.
- Experience with Your Vehicle Type: Different car makes and models have distinct locking systems-- ensure they have proficiency with your particular car.
